Lithuania will hand over two million euros worth of winter clothing to Armed Forces of Ukraine

In December, Lithuania will provide approximately 25,000 Ukrainian soldiers with winter clothing worth more than 2 million euros.

This is reported by Censor.NET with reference to the website of the Ministry of Defense of Lithuania.

As noted, the Ministry of Defense of Lithuania will purchase warm outerwear and underwear from three manufacturers in the country. One of these companies, Audimas Supply, decided to add 1,000 fleece sweaters to the Ukrainian army for free, in addition to the clothes purchased by the ministry.

"We thank Lithuanian businesses for their solidarity with the country, which is defending itself from the aggression of the occupiers and is fighting for its freedom. All people of good will in Lithuania are together with Ukraine in this difficult time. Even a little help can be vital," Defense Minister Arvydas Anusauskas emphasized.
